Overview

The Corsair Vengeance RGB DDR5 kit targets builders who want their memory to perform and be seen. This 32GB configuration arrives as two 16GB modules rated for speeds up to 6000MHz with CL36-44-44-96 timings at 1.35V, and it leans on Intel XMP 3.0 to reach those figures. Corsair notes that maximum speed depends on overclocking and BIOS adjustments, and that results hinge on the surrounding system, including the motherboard and CPU. In practice, that framing points squarely at owners of recent Intel DDR5 platforms who are comfortable enabling a profile in BIOS. The white heatspreader gives it a distinct look for lighter-themed builds.

Visually, each module carries ten individually addressable, ultra-bright RGB LEDs housed in a panoramic light bar, a design meant to keep the glow consistent from any viewing angle. The lighting and performance both route through Corsair's iCUE software, which is central to ownership here. Onboard voltage regulation moves fine-tuning onto the module itself, which Corsair positions as a more stable, precise approach to overclocking than relying on older motherboard-level control. XMP 3.0 support adds the ability to customize and save your own profiles through iCUE, tailoring behavior by app or task. Buyers weighing this against plainer kits are essentially paying for that ten-zone lighting and the iCUE-driven tuning layer.
